Odd Burger's retail line enters 7-Eleven Canada

Photo: Odd Burger

May 22, 2025

Odd Burger has received approval to list its retail product line at 7-Eleven Canada in more than 500 locations across the country, according to a press release.

That includes four Odd Burger products, including Crispy ChickUn Fillet, Chickpea Burger, Smash Burger and Breakfast Sausage. The items are expected to be on 7-Eleven Canada shelves by mid-June at participating locations across Canada.

"This is without a doubt one of those game-changing moments for our company," James McInnes, CEO and co-founder of Odd Burger, said in the press release. "We see incredible potential with this partnership, not only to grow our brand, but also to create truly accessible plant-based food options available to the masses. We believe that we can create huge change with this partnership, and we are ready to embark on this next chapter of innovation and growth."

"7-Eleven is excited to partner with Odd Burger for this national product launch," Jeff Monachello, senior director of merchandising at 7-Eleven Canada, added in the press release. "7-Eleven is committed to increasing its vegetarian options and being a leader in sustainability and Odd Burger is well positioned to help us push these initiatives forward."

The company's retail line is currently produced by Preposterous Foods, a wholly owned subsidiary of Odd Burger Corp. Odd Burger Corp. is a franchised vegan fast-food restaurant chain and food tech company that manufactures a line of plant-based protein and dairy alternatives.
